WebThe Battery was formed as 3 rd Troop (later renamed 1 st Troop) around 1809 when the East India Company governed Bengal and extending its trade and influence into the Indian territories. The Bengal Horse Artillery was formed to give quick fire support to the armies of the East India Company. It was 3 rd Troop Bengal Horse Artillery, which was to become … darlstone
